"statement of self-evident truth, " late 15c., from French axiome, from Latin axioma, from Greek axioma "authority, " literally "that which is thought worthy or fit, " from axioun "to think worthy, " from axios "worthy, worth, of like value, weighing as much" (from PIE adjective *ag-ty-o- "weighty, " from root *ag- "to drive, draw out or forth, move").
